The Basics of Fire Sprinkler Systems
A fire sprinkler system is an automatic fire suppression system made to manage or snuff out fires prior to they spread out. Unlike what lots of people believe, these systems do not trigger all at once. Rather, they respond separately to heat in the damaged area, stopping unnecessary water damages and effectively having the fire.
These systems consist of a supply of water, piping, and sprinkler heads strategically put throughout a structure. When a fire is spotted, the warmth causes the sprinkler heads in the immediate area, releasing water or specialized fire suppression representatives to manage the flames.
Just How Do Fire Sprinklers Detect Fire?
Fire sprinkler heads are furnished with a heat-sensitive aspect, generally a glass bulb full of a fluid that increases when subjected to high temperatures. Once the temperature gets to a details limit (generally in between 135 ° F and 165 ° F), the glass bulb ruptureds, permitting water to move via the sprinkler head and onto the fire.
Unlike smoke detectors, which are triggered by smoke particles, fire sprinklers turn on only in response to warm. This makes certain that false alarms triggered by food preparation smoke or vapor do not lead to unneeded water release.
Kinds Of Fire Sprinkler Systems
There are a number of kinds of fire lawn sprinkler, each created for various applications and environments. Knowing which system fits your residential or commercial property finest is necessary for reliable fire defense.
Wet Pipe Sprinkler System
The most common sort of fire lawn sprinkler is the damp pipe system, which includes water in the pipelines in any way times. When a sprinkler head is activated by heat, water is immediately released. This type is perfect for office buildings, resorts, and properties.
Dry Pipe Sprinkler System
In areas where freezing temperatures are an issue, a completely dry pipe system is a lot more reliable. Instead of water, these systems have pressurized air or nitrogen in the pipes. When a sprinkler head turns on, the air is launched, allowing water to stream via and suppress the fire.
Pre-Action Sprinkler System
Pre-action systems require two triggers before releasing water. Initially, a fire detection system need to discover a fire, and afterwards the heat-sensitive sprinkler head should turn on. These systems are frequently made use of in data facilities, museums, and collections, where unintentional water discharge might trigger significant damage.
Foam Water Sprinkler System
A foam water sprinkler system combines water with a fire-suppressing foam concentrate, producing a covering that surrounds the flames and stops reignition. This system is especially valuable in facilities that save combustible fluids or hazardous products, as the foam reduces fires better than water alone.

Maintaining Your Fire Sprinkler System
A fire lawn sprinkler is only reliable if correctly maintained. Normal evaluations and maintenance aid make certain that the system works properly when needed. Regular checks ought to include:
- Inspecting sprinkler heads for damage or clogs
- Inspecting water stress levels
- Making certain control valves are open and operational
- Testing alarm signals and back-up systems
